Shut the Box is a traditional game that originated in the pubs of England. It’s a dice game played with a wooden box that has numbered tiles. The objective is simple: “shut” or lower all the tiles by the end of your turn. While the game may sound straightforward, it requires a combination of strategy and luck, making it highly engaging.

Historical Background

The origins of Shut the Box can be traced back to the taverns of 18th-century England. Initially, it was a popular pastime for fishermen and sailors looking to pass the time between voyages. Over the years, it gained popularity in various European countries, becoming a staple in many households and pubs.

The Game’s Evolution

While the basic premise of Shut the Box has remained unchanged, its design has seen some evolution. Traditional sets were handcrafted from wood, with each piece meticulously numbered. As the game spread globally, variations emerged, incorporating different numbers of tiles and dice, adapting to regional preferences.

The Rules of Shut the Box

Understanding the rules of Shut the Box is essential to enjoy the game fully. Here’s a step-by-step guide to the basic rules:

  1. Setup: The game begins with all numbered tiles standing upright. These tiles are typically numbered from 1 to 9 or 1 to 12, depending on the version.
  2. Rolling the Dice: Players take turns rolling two six-sided dice. The sum of the dice roll determines which tiles can be lowered.
  3. Lowering the Tiles: After rolling the dice, players have several options. They can lower any combination of tiles that add up to the sum of the dice. For instance, if you roll a 7, you can lower tiles 7, 6 and 1, 5 and 2, or 4 and 3.
  4. Continuing the Turn: Players continue rolling the dice and lowering tiles until they can no longer make a move that matches the sum of their roll.
  5. Ending the Turn: When a player cannot lower tiles that match the dice roll, their turn ends. The remaining tiles’ numbers are added up, and this becomes the player’s score for the round.
  6. Winning the Game: The game can be played in rounds. The player with the lowest score after a predetermined number of rounds wins. Alternatively, a player wins immediately if they manage to shut all the tiles in a single turn.

Variations in Rules

Different regions may have slight variations in the rules. Some versions allow using three dice instead of two, adding complexity and increasing the potential combinations. Others might incorporate additional challenges, such as bonus rounds or penalties for unshut tiles.
